Early Motion Picture Advertisements

(Left) Ad for "Cineograph Theater" (probably Chicago), showing a daily program of motion picture shows (1899-1900). "Kinodrome" shows were promoted in the Chicago and Midwest areas.
(Right) Ad for projecting Kinetoscope show (1896-1900), "Prof. W.D. Haskell's Moving Picture Entertainment...Apparently Life Itself...Grandest Display of Motion Pictures".
